Output 66da7c602bc91bd435bfb0d2e8731e42004f965597a39e8dec77efbed5846092:1

value
19798790
script pubkey
OP_0 OP_PUSHBYTES_20 458f619efee3e8be3e8aca45fd6e9fbebbfc5548
address
ltc1qgk8kr8h7u05tu052efzl6m5lh6alc42gj3tfqs
transaction
66da7c602bc91bd435bfb0d2e8731e42004f965597a39e8dec77efbed5846092
spent
true